Can GeForce RTX 3080 run Slay the Berserker?

Great

The GeForce RTX 3080 handles Slay the Berserker well at 1080p, delivering approximately 1466 FPS at High settings — above the 60 FPS target for smooth gameplay. It can also achieve smooth 1440p at around 1100 FPS.

To enjoy a smooth experience with this action-adventure title, an entry-level GPU such as the GTX 1650 or RX 6500 XT is sufficient. These graphics cards are capable of handling the game's retro-style visuals while maintaining decent frame rates. For those looking to maximize performance, a mid-range GPU like the GTX 1660 or RX 6600 would allow for higher settings and resolutions, delivering a more visually appealing experience.

The game is designed to be accessible, making it a great choice for a wide range of hardware configurations. With a minimum requirement of 8 GB of RAM, even budget PCs should manage to run it at 1080p on lower settings without issues. If you have more powerful hardware, aim for 1440p with medium to high settings to fully appreciate the stylish graphics and fluid gameplay.
